Tough, heavy, and hard, maple is a straight-grained wood that ranges
from creamy white to pink-tinged to a light reddish-brown.
Maple is particularly resistant to abrasion and wear, and is used
to manufacture caskets as well as flooring, furniture, interiors,
cabinetry, and for decorative veneers.
|
|

|
Maple can be tricky to work with in manufacturing, as it tends to dry
slowly and have a high shrinkage factor, which can make it susceptible
to variances in performance if not carefully attended. However, with care
it machines well, turns well, and can be stained to a truly beautiful
finish.
